Subject: [PATCH 12/12] linux-user: Add support for selected alsa timer instructions using ioctls
Date: Thu, 9 Jan 2020 13:59:23 +0100

This patch implements functionalities of following ioctls:

S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_START - Start selected alsa timer

    Starts the timer device that is selected. The third ioctl's argument is
    ignored. Before calling this ioctl, the ioctl "S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_SELECT"
    should be called first to select the timer that is to be started. If no
    timer is selected, the error EBADFD ("File descriptor in bad shape")
    is returned.

S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_STOP - Stop selected alsa timer

    Stops the timer device that is selected. The third ioctl's argument is
    ignored. Before calling this ioctl, the ioctl "S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_SELECT"
    should be called first to select the timer that is to be stopped. If no
    timer is selected, the error EBADFD ("File descriptor in bad shape")
    is returned.

S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_CONTINUE - Continue selected alsa timer

    Continues the timer device that is selected. The third ioctl's argument is
    ignored. Before calling this ioctl, the ioctl "S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_SELECT"
    should be called first to select the timer that is to be continued. If no
    timer is selected, the error EBADFD ("File descriptor in bad shape")
    is returned.

S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_PAUSE - Pause selected alsa timer

    Pauses the timer device that is selected. The third ioctl's argument is
    ignored. Before calling this ioctl, the ioctl "S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_SELECT"
    should be called first to select the timer that is to be paused. If no
    timer is selected, the error EBADFD ("File descriptor in bad shape")
    is returned.

Implementation notes:

    Since all of the implemented ioctls have NULL as their third argument,
    their implementation was straightforward.

Signed-off-by: Filip Bozuta <address@hidden>
---
 linux-user/ioctls.h       | 4 ++++
 linux-user/syscall_defs.h | 4 ++++
 2 files changed, 8 insertions(+)

diff --git a/linux-user/ioctls.h b/linux-user/ioctls.h
index 43e7e5d..75a2f0e 100644
--- a/linux-user/ioctls.h
+++ b/linux-user/ioctls.h
@@ -466,6 +466,10 @@
         MK_PTR(MK_STRUCT(STRUCT_snd_timer_params)))
   IOCTL(S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_STATUS, IOC_R,
         MK_PTR(MK_STRUCT(STRUCT_snd_timer_status)))
+  IOCTL(S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_START, 0, TYPE_NULL)
+  IOCTL(S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_STOP, 0, TYPE_NULL)
+  IOCTL(S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_CONTINUE, 0, TYPE_NULL)
+  IOCTL(S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_PAUSE, 0, TYPE_NULL)
 
   IOCTL(HDIO_GETGEO, IOC_R, MK_PTR(MK_STRUCT(STRUCT_hd_geometry)))
   IOCTL(HDIO_GET_UNMASKINTR, IOC_R, MK_PTR(TYPE_INT))
diff --git a/linux-user/syscall_defs.h b/linux-user/syscall_defs.h
index d76124d..311aec0 100644
--- a/linux-user/syscall_defs.h
+++ b/linux-user/syscall_defs.h
@@ -2505,6 +2505,10 @@ struct target_snd_timer_status {
                                                          struct 
snd_timer_params)
 #define TARGET_S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_STATUS       TARGET_IOR('T', 0x14,            
          \
                                                          struct 
target_snd_timer_status)
+#define TARGET_S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_START        TARGET_IO('T', 0xa0)
+#define TARGET_S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_STOP         TARGET_IO('T', 0xa1)
+#define TARGET_S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_CONTINUE     TARGET_IO('T', 0xa2)
+#define TARGET_SNDRV_TIMER_IOCTL_PAUSE        TARGET_IO('T', 0xa3)
 
 /* vfat ioctls */
 #define TARGET_VFAT_IOCTL_READDIR_BOTH    TARGET_IORU('r', 1)
